Svelte Developer Tools: Unleashing the Power of Seamless Web Development
In the fast-paced field of web development, having the right tools is key to boosting productivity and creating effective applications. Svelte, a modern frontend framework, introduces developer tools to empower professionals in crafting smooth web applications. Whether you're looking to hire a Svelte developer or seeking a Svelte JS development company, these tools play a crucial role in simplifying the development process and ensuring a seamless experience for developers.
Svelte Developer Tools is a central component for those working with the Svelte framework. It offers a user-friendly interface seamlessly integrated into popular web browsers, allowing developers to inspect and manipulate Svelte components directly from the browser's developer console. This visual inspection helps developers understand the structure of their applications and facilitates efficient debugging.
Let's dive into the "Svelte Developer Tools" world and explore how these tools unleash the power of seamless web development.
1. SvelteKit: A Framework for Building Applications
SvelteKit stands out as a robust framework designed for building applications with ease. It simplifies the development process, offering a clean and intuitive structure for creating web applications. With SvelteKit, developers can leverage the capabilities of the Svelte and Svelte Kit frameworks to build applications while maintaining an efficient, streamlined, and straightforward approach. This framework is a go-to choice for those looking to balance functionality and simplicity, providing a solid foundation for the seamless development of web applications.
2. Interactive REPL (Read-Eval-Print Loop)
Interactive REPL (Read-Eval-Print Loop) is a dynamic tool that allows developers to experiment, test, and interactively refine their code. This invaluable feature provides a quick and iterative way to evaluate expressions, test code snippets, and receive immediate feedback on their functionality.
With an Interactive REPL, developers can enter code, evaluate it in real-time, and instantly see the results. This iterative process fosters a hands-on and exploratory approach to coding, enabling developers to troubleshoot and refine their logic on the fly. The immediate feedback loop offered by a REPL is particularly beneficial for learning and experimenting with new programming languages or frameworks.
3. Svelte Extension for Visual Studio Code
The Svelte extension for Visual Studio Code is a game-changer for developers working with the Svelte framework. As an essential tool in the arsenal of modern web developers, this extension brings a host of features to streamline the development workflow, making the process of building Svelte applications even more efficient.
One standout feature of the Svelte extension is its robust language support. It provides intelligent autocompletion, syntax highlighting, and error checking, empowering developers to write clean and error-free code effortlessly. This enhances the coding experience and significantly reduces the likelihood of bugs and issues in the development process.
4. Svelte Inspector: Debugging Made Effortless
Effective debugging is a cornerstone of creating robust and error-free applications in the dynamic landscape of web development. Enter the Svelte Inspector, a tool that revolutionizes the debugging experience for developers working with the Svelte framework. This feature-rich inspector simplifies the debugging process, providing invaluable insights into the structure and behavior of Svelte components.
One of the standout features of the Svelte Inspector is its intuitive interface, seamlessly integrated into popular web browsers. This integration allows developers to inspect and manipulate Svelte components directly from the browser's developer console, visually representing the application's component hierarchy. This visual insight proves instrumental in understanding the relationships between components, streamlining the debugging process, and optimizing the overall structure of the application.
5. Rollup Plugin for Svelte: Optimizing Bundles
The Rollup Plugin for Svelte emerges as a key player, offering developers a powerful tool to streamline the bundling process and enhance the efficiency of Svelte applications.
At its core, the Rollup Plugin for Svelte is designed to seamlessly integrate the Svelte framework with the Rollup bundler, providing a smooth workflow for developers. This integration brings many benefits, including efficient code-splitting, tree-shaking, and dead code elimination. These optimizations contribute to smaller bundle sizes, faster loading times, and improved overall performance of Svelte applications.
6. Svelte Testing Library: Ensuring Code Quality
The Svelte Testing Library emerges as a crucial tool, empowering developers to systematically ensure the integrity of their code through effective testing practices. At the heart of this testing library is a user-centric philosophy that encourages developers to focus on testing the behavior of their Svelte components from the user's perspective. This approach promotes a more comprehensive understanding of how components interact and ensures they function as expected in various scenarios.
One of the key features of the Svelte Testing Library is its simplicity and ease of use. The library provides an intuitive API that facilitates the creation of tests without the need for extensive setup or complicated configurations. This user-friendly design streamlines the testing process, enabling developers to write meaningful tests efficiently.
7. SvelteKit Adapter: Simplifying Deployment
Efficient deployment is a critical aspect of web development, and the SvelteKit Adapter emerges as a powerful tool for streamlining this process. This adapter is specifically designed to simplify the deployment of SvelteKit applications, offering developers a straightforward and efficient solution.
At its core, the SvelteKit Adapter provides a set of configurations and utilities tailored to common deployment scenarios, making it easier for developers to bring their SvelteKit projects to a live environment. Whether deploying on popular hosting services or custom servers, this adapter simplifies the intricate steps in getting a SvelteKit application from development to production. One notable feature of the SvelteKit Adapter is its versatility in supporting various hosting platforms.
Svelte Developer Tools: Making Web Development Easier" captures how these tools significantly improve the Svelte development experience in the dynamic landscape of Svelte vs. Angular vs. Vue. From the helpful framework of SvelteKit to the Svelte Inspector's precise bug-catching abilities, each tool makes Svelte developers work better and faster. As the Svelte world grows, these developer tools remain crucial for providing a solid and enjoyable development experience. Whether you're a pro Svelte developer or just starting, these tools ensure you get the best out of Svelte for building extraordinary and fast web applications